
Kylian Mbappe continued his strong start at Real Madrid by scoring twice in their 3-0 victory over Real Oviedo. Despite the goals, head coach Xabi Alonso highlighted that the French forward still has areas to improve.
Mbappe has faced questions about his fitness since his summer move from Paris Saint-Germain. Alonso admitted the forward had arrived slightly heavier than expected but praised his determination and ability to adapt quickly.
Speaking after the match, Alonso said:
“Mbappe is a world-class player, and he’s showing his quality. Yes, he had a bit of weight gain during the break, but he’s working hard to return to top condition. What matters is his commitment and impact on the pitch.”
The 25-year-old striker now has three goals in two La Liga appearances, immediately becoming a key figure in Madrid’s attack. Fans are optimistic that Mbappe’s growing partnership with Vinícius Júnior could lead Los Blancos to silverware this season.
Real Madrid next face a tough test against Villarreal as Alonso looks to keep momentum in his debut campaign.
